So it would seem that between MY2004 and My2007 Volvo changed the functioning of the ignition switch. Given this information I am not going to take the trouble to replace the 'relocker pin' which I removed.
I suppose that this change was made to further retard theft. It could be that this was accomplished by a change in the position of the lobe on the cam on the ignition barrel which actuates the mechanical cable between the ignition lock and the gear shifter.

XC90 ignition key wont pass pos one solved
When this happened on my 2006 xc90, we found that the steering lock mechanism had fallen apart inside the barrell, just took all he pieces out and binned them, works perfectly now, only got charged for one hour labour, no steering lock, but doesnt bother me as there are other anti theft devices like the shifter lock
